flask中的跨域問題和json格式返回
python的後端框架都有關於跨域的方法,flask也不例外, flask的跨域解決只用兩行程式碼就可以搞定了。
from flask import Flask
from flask_cors import *
app = Flask(__name__)
CORS(app, supports_credentials=True)
關於flask的return返回我用json.dumps()發現返回的依然不是可視的json格式,後來看到flask有jsonify方法。
from flask import jsonify
dic = {
"a": 1,
"b" : 2
}
return jsonify(dic)
相關推薦
flask中的跨域問題和json格式返回
python的後端框架都有關於跨域的方法,flask也不例外, flask的跨域解決只用兩行程式碼就可以搞定了。 from flask import Flask from flask_cors import * app = Flask(__name__) CORS(app, sup
flask中使用jsonify和json.dumps的區別
一、實驗 python的flask框架為使用者提供了直接返回包含json格式資料響應的方法,即jsonify,在開發中會經常用到。如下一段簡單的flask後端程式碼,服務端檢視函式根據請求引數返回json格式的資料到客戶端。 1 from flask import Flask 2 from fl
framework7實現跨域取得json格式資料
最近做搞一個webapp專案,採用的是framework7的框架,在跨域獲取json資料的時候,老是獲取不到資料,採用jquery的jsonp的話,服務端需要對資料進行處理,後來發現framework7本身有jsonp選項,能直接獲取json資料,非常方便。 重點是,在伺
在vue中使用axios實現跨域請求並且設定返回的資料的格式是json格式,而不是jsonp格式
在vue中使用axios實現跨域請求需求分析:在專案中需要抓取qq音樂的歌曲列表的資料,由於要請求資料的地址url=https://c.y.qq.com/splcloud/fcgi-bin/fcg_get_diss_by_tag.fcg。從qq音樂的官網上可以看到該請求的請求
【php】jquery中$.get實現解析json格式資料及jsonp跨域
一直以來都是寫ajax都是使用$.getjson這個方法,主要圖的就是跨域方便,當然跨域有時候也會帶來不安全的隱患,現在專案中是$get,例子中基本上返回的是string格式,自己寫getjson寫習慣,想返回json格式的。下面就介紹三種實現json格式返回的方法。
下拉框只顯示最初下拉框中的值和json返回array的交集
sel .text json down emp tno append length drop 首先我們可以遍歷dropdown var array = new Array(); $("#select option").each(function(j){ array[j]=
Ajax跨域、Json跨域、Socket跨域和Canvas跨域等同源策略限制的解決方法
b2c editor spec acache 查詢 方案 fin agent pla 同源是指同樣的協議、域名、port,三者都同樣才屬於同域。不符合上述定義的請求,則稱為跨域。 相信每一個開發者都曾遇到過跨域請求的情況,盡管情況不一樣,但問題的本質都能夠歸為瀏覽器出
SpringBoot RestController 同時支持返回xml和json格式數據
獲取json 需要 tid stc style pre cati 返回json provide @RestController 默認支持返回json格式數據,即使不做任何配置也能返回json數據 當接口需要支持xml或json兩種格式數據時應該怎麽做呢? 只要引入 Jack
同源策略、跨域、json和jsonp
open 是把 tro 兩個 屬性 ont type cti 結果 同源策略 源(origin)就是協議、域名和端口號。若地址裏面的協議、域名和端口號均相同則屬於同源。 以下是相對於 http://www.a.com/test/index.html 的同源檢測 ? htt
django返回頁面和json格式列表給前端AntV圖表使用。
first als -c prev urn 對象 str previous lis ret_char_data = [] # 經費支出分類匯總列表 ret_char_data_root = [] # 經費支出分類匯總列表含總經費 budget_obj
vue-cli 開發中跨域問題和profile模式配置
一、開發環境中跨域 使用 Vue-cli 建立的專案,開發地址是 localhost:8080,需要訪問非本機上的介面http://10.1.0.34:8000/queryRole。不同域名之間的訪問,需要跨域才能正確請求。跨域的方法很多,通常都需要後臺配置,不過 Vue-cli 建立的
解決ajax跨域訪問獲取資料返回json的方法
前段時間需要做一個iOSAPP ,但是資料需要從伺服器上獲取,就想到了介面的辦法,html頁面獲取上傳到伺服器上的資料,發現在使用ajax提交返回json時候,提示No 'Access-Control-Allow-Origin' header is present on
JS中eval工作原理和json格式(eval+json兩者結合應用)
var bar ='bar'; // if variable bar equals 'bar', foobar is the result of // last executing statement: bar="foo-bar";var foobar = eval('if(bar == "bar") {b
(js跨域)說說JSON和JSONP,也許你會豁然開朗,含jQuery用例
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://w
python中關於編碼,json格式的中文輸出顯示
pri 整體 pytho src repr 接口 ensure 輸出 unicode 但我們用requests請求一個返回json的接口時候, 語法是 result=requests.post(url,data).content print type(result),re
flask+jsonp跨域前後臺交互(接口初體驗)
script keys 返回 == 方法 png 前後臺 true run 1 # -*- coding: utf-8 -*- 2 from flask import Flask, jsonify 3 import psutil, time,json 4 5
使用proxyTable 解決webpack+vue-cli+vue-resource中跨域問題
sys cli 需要 onf resp log blog href https 當遊覽器報這樣的錯時,表示你的請求需要跨域! 這裏,我說的是使用webpack+vue-cli+vue-resource中跨域問題, 在config文件下面有index.js文件裏有一個叫
.net 中跨域問題
access api nuget ces context tex delete add ont 1、ashx跨域接口 context.Response.Headers.Add("Access-Control-Allow-Origin", "*"
REST Adapter實現SAP PI中的增強XML/JSON格式轉換
body edit con adding target end als XML editor SAP標準的REST adapter有著XML/JSON轉換的功能,它很有用,因為一方面SAP PI/PO內部以XML格式處理數據,而另一方面,在處理REST架構風格的時候,
Java中對域和靜態方法的訪問不具有多態性
ext 轉型 highlight .get 判斷 fin color icm true 1.將方法調用同方法主體關聯起來被稱為 2.編譯期綁定(靜態)是在程序編譯階段就確定了引用對象的類型 3.運行期綁定(動態綁定)是指在執行期間判斷所引用對象的實際類型,根據其實際的類型調